What is Peak Capacity Planning?

Peak capacity planning is a strategic approach to ensuring that an organization’s resources, such as personnel, infrastructure, and technology, are adequately provisioned to meet the highest anticipated demand levels for its products or services. This involves forecasting periods of intense activity, often driven by seasonal trends, marketing campaigns, or specific events, and aligning operational capabilities to seamlessly handle the surge without compromising quality or customer satisfaction. Effective peak capacity planning is crucial for maintaining business continuity, optimizing resource allocation, and achieving profitability during critical operational windows.

The essence of peak capacity planning lies in its forward-looking nature. It requires a deep understanding of business cycles, market dynamics, and customer behavior to accurately predict demand spikes. By proactively identifying these periods, businesses can avoid common pitfalls associated with under-provisioning, such as service disruptions, lost sales, and reputational damage, as well as over-provisioning, which leads to unnecessary costs and inefficient resource utilization.

Implementing robust peak capacity planning often involves a multi-faceted strategy that includes detailed demand forecasting, capacity assessment, resource augmentation plans, and contingency measures. It is an ongoing process that demands continuous monitoring, analysis, and adaptation to evolving market conditions and business objectives. The goal is to strike a balance between having sufficient capacity to meet peak demand and avoiding the inefficiencies of excess capacity during off-peak times.

Understanding Peak Capacity Planning

Understanding peak capacity planning involves recognizing its critical role in operational resilience and customer experience management. Businesses across all sectors, from retail and e-commerce to logistics and customer support, face periods where demand can far exceed average levels. For instance, a retail company might experience a massive surge in orders during the holiday season, while a customer service center could see a spike in calls after a product launch or a service outage.

The planning process typically begins with historical data analysis to identify patterns and trends that indicate future peaks. This is often supplemented by market research, competitor analysis, and predictive modeling techniques. Once potential peak periods are identified, organizations assess their current capacity across all relevant areas: human resources, IT infrastructure, manufacturing capabilities, inventory levels, and logistical networks. This assessment reveals any potential shortfalls that need to be addressed.

The output of this understanding leads to the development of concrete strategies. These might include hiring temporary staff, increasing inventory, expanding server capacity, or arranging for additional transportation. Crucially, it also involves creating contingency plans for unforeseen events that could exacerbate demand or impact existing capacity. The ultimate goal is to build a flexible and robust operational framework that can scale up efficiently to meet demand and scale down without significant waste.

Formula (If Applicable)

While there isn’t a single universal formula for peak capacity planning, a core component often involves calculating the required capacity for peak periods. A simplified approach could be:

Required Peak Capacity = (Average Demand per Unit Time during Peak) * (Peak Duration)

This basic calculation helps to quantify the demand. However, real-world planning requires more sophisticated models that account for factors like service level agreements (SLAs), buffer capacity, variability in demand, and efficiency rates. Organizations often use statistical forecasting methods and simulation tools to derive more accurate capacity requirements.

Real-World Example

Consider an e-commerce company that experiences its highest sales volume during the Black Friday and Cyber Monday sales events. To prepare for this peak, the company undertakes extensive peak capacity planning. This includes forecasting the number of website visitors and potential orders based on past years’ data and marketing projections.

Based on these forecasts, they ensure their web servers and databases are adequately scaled to handle millions of concurrent users and transactions without crashing. They also ramp up inventory levels for popular products, coordinate with shipping carriers to increase delivery capacity, and hire temporary customer service representatives and warehouse staff to manage increased inquiries and order fulfillment. Post-peak, these temporary resources are reduced to avoid ongoing high labor costs.

Importance in Business or Economics

Peak capacity planning is fundamental for business success, directly impacting profitability, customer loyalty, and competitive positioning. Failure to adequately plan for peak demand can lead to significant revenue loss due to stockouts or website downtrains, damaged brand reputation, and increased operational costs from emergency measures or customer churn. Conversely, successful peak capacity management allows businesses to capitalize on high-demand periods, enhance customer satisfaction through reliable service, and gain a competitive edge.

Economically, effective capacity planning contributes to market stability and efficiency. By matching supply with demand, even during surges, businesses reduce waste and optimize resource utilization across the economy. For instance, in the public sector, planning for peak usage of utilities or public transportation ensures essential services remain available when most needed. It demonstrates financial prudence and operational excellence, which are key indicators of a well-managed enterprise.

Types or Variations

Peak capacity planning can manifest in various forms depending on the industry and the nature of the demand surge:

  • Seasonal Peak Planning: Common in retail, tourism, and agriculture, where demand predictably rises during specific seasons (e.g., holidays, summer vacation, harvest time).
  • Event-Driven Peak Planning: Occurs in response to specific, often unpredictable events like product launches, major sporting events, or public holidays that cause sudden demand increases.
  • Promotional Peak Planning: Anticipates surges caused by planned marketing campaigns, sales, discounts, or advertising initiatives.
  • Infrastructure/Resource Peak Planning: Focuses on ensuring critical infrastructure like IT systems, power grids, or transportation networks can handle maximum expected loads.

Frequently Asked Questions (FAQs)

Why is peak capacity planning important for online businesses?

Online businesses rely heavily on website uptime and responsiveness. Peak capacity planning ensures their servers and infrastructure can handle traffic surges during sales events or peak browsing times, preventing website crashes, lost sales, and frustrated customers.

What are the risks of inadequate peak capacity planning?

The risks include system failures, severe service degradation, lost revenue due to inability to fulfill orders or provide services, damage to brand reputation, and increased operational costs from emergency fixes or hiring unplanned overtime staff.

How does technology assist in peak capacity planning?

Modern technologies like cloud computing offer elastic scalability, allowing resources to be automatically adjusted based on demand. Advanced analytics and AI tools help in more accurate demand forecasting and real-time monitoring of resource utilization, aiding proactive adjustments.
